Overview

Many regard this game as a trick-taking game, however that would be a very liberal interpretation of trick-taking. Players are each given an equal set of cards, which they randomly pick a hand of seven. Each hand one suit is a trump suit, and one suit is a non-trump suit. Players place one of their cards in front of themselves, and this continues until the hand ends. At that time, the top card on their piles are compared and the best card picks his reward first, and the remaining reward going to the second place. The reward cards give players points, and the highest total at the end of the game wins.
